Alhambra USD |  5000 |  AR  5137  Students

Positive School Climate   

arrow Previous bar Next arrow

Bias-related Incidents

Definition: Bias related incidents include any occurrence which is school related that involves a verbal, written, or physical action that is intended to create emotional suffering, physical harm or property damage to a student because of his or her race, ethnic background, national origin, religious belief, handicap, economic disadvantage, sex, or sexual orientation.

Nonviolent Resolution Techniques

The Principal of each school shall promote nonviolent conflict resolution techniques and develop a process to provide students opportunities to voice their concerns about school policies and practices regarding bias related incidents/hate crimes. Such activities may include but are not limited to student courts and other student government bodies, peer counseling, buddy systems, and other programs in which students may identify and solve intergroup relations problems that affect their school.

Response Protocol

All reports of bias-related incidents shall require appropriate staff response. The Principal shall designate staff to respond to bias-related incidents and ensure that responsibilities are clearly understood. A plan and designated staff for responding to bias-related incidents shall be developed and be on file at each site.

Each school site plan shall provide but not be limited to the following:

1. A quick response to bias-related incidents

2. Assistance to the victim(s) as necessary for physical as well as emotional concerns

3. A complete investigation of the incident, including the questioning of witnesses and involvement of law enforcement when appropriate

4. Determination of proper disciplinary action to be taken

5. Determination of whether or not additional follow-up activities are necessary, i.e., staff/student awareness activities, response to the media, etc.

6. Submission of a bias-related incident report to the Superintendent's office
